Continuous Threats for Auto Parts Jobs By jim  |  Dated: 09-11-2012



When the government chose to get involved, it helped to make a huge difference when it came down to having jobs created at numerous assembly plants in each of the different states in the country. While there has been some growth, the auto parts manufacturing sector has not seen much of this growth at all which is causing a huge problem. Some statistical data was provided for auto assembly employment and it showed that back in 2009 and 2010, employment for auto assembly had increased by a total of 3.3 percent but only a mere 0.1 percent of that was for auto parts. These kinds of results are quite concerning for the United States.

There are several different reasons as to why the auto parts manufacturing is struggling now more than ever. However, it is believed that the main reason this particular field of manufacturing is growing so slowly is because of the large increase of imported auto parts that are coming into the United States from China. While the auto parts export industry is currently booming for China, it is not helping the industry over in the United States. A report for the Economic Policy Institute showed that over the span of nine years, between 2001 and 2010, the auto parts industry over in China had actually received billions of dollars’ worth of subsidies from the government. Many of these subsidies are actually in violation of the international trade system and are quite manipulative to say the least.

In the United States, the state of Indiana has been known for being a leader of automotive ingenuity. There have been hundreds of different automobile models that have been created in several different counties within the state. Kokomo County prides itself for the 1893 Haynes Pioneer, which was the first automobile to have ever been gas-propelled.

Even to this day, the largest automatic transmissions manufacturer is located in Indianapolis, Indiana. Indiana also takes the ranking of second place when it comes to employment in the auto parts sector. There is a total of 1.6 million auto part jobs available in the nation and in the state of Indiana, there are 132,769 of those kinds of jobs. These employees are responsible for creating engines for cars, along with tires, windshields, and various other car part items. The unfortunate part is that many of these jobs are being taken away because of the unfair trade practices that are going on overseas. It is causing a huge concern for the auto parts industry in the United States.
